Service
John13:13-14
13. You call me Teacher
and Lord, and rightly so, for that is what I am.
14. Now that I, your
Lord and Teacher, have washed your feet, you also should wash one another's
feet.
"Jesus sets an example for us
to extend the same humble service."
We serve many people.
We serve our boss, our country, our community, our neighbourhood and our
families by bringing to these areas a contribution of not just our talents
but also ourselves as a person becoming part of a social fabric with relationships,
interactions and a commitment to act in a way for the common good. Yet
to call these a role of a servant would invite the response that we are
in no way a servant to anyone.
Jesus calls us
to a life time of obedience as a servant within the kingdom of God. This
life time of service is in gratitude to what Jesus has done for us by giving
up His life for us so we could be rescued from drowning in the sea of this
present evil age and it's destiny of hell forever. As a servant of the
most high we are accountable first to Christ and the work He has assigned
to us. Christ calls us to a lifetime of servant hood dedicating each breathing
moment in His service to the King of Kings. He calls us to give up our
worldly destinies and make our one and only destiny the kingdom of God.
Christ came as a servant
of His Father in heaven to be subjected to the plan of redemption and to
redeem us and afterwards rise above his servant hood to sit at the right
hand of the father in heaven to reign forever more.
Servant
hood in the kingdom of the most high means giving up our ego and our self
will but Christ promises us if we take the path of a servant He will richly
and abundantly bless us and give us the right to be adopted into the family
of God as sons and daughters of God and as brothers and sisters of Christ
Jesus. Praise the Lord for ever more.
His saints from
all over this world stand in His service to do His bidding as servants
of the most high and to reach out to a dark world to bring into it the
light of all lights, Jesus Christ. Jesus can use you only if you are willing
to take the position of a servant to bring the good news to the land. God
will bless you and reward you in this life and even more importantly in
the life to come.
